it's a free zipping class for .Net. It'll let you loop through the entries
in a zip file (check the unzip example). From that you can check if a file
already exists. If so, bring up a page that lists the files to be
overwritten, ask the user to proceed and on you go. You'll need to store the
zip file on the disk during this "confirmation" phase, but I don't imagine
that to be a problem.
